They might offer services to bisexual, gay and lesbian people.
A mental health professional can offer services for gay, lesbian, transgender and bisexual services However, there are a few things to know about this method of treatment. Not all providers have the same expertise, and you should make sure to engage each client with a level of cultural humility.
Transgender people face a variety of challenges. They are often underrepresented in large-scale studies of mental health. It is often difficult for service providers to provide the complete range of services in this area. Despite the availability of services, barriers persist.
One of the most prominent barriers is discrimination. LGBTQ people LGBTQ face a myriad of discrimination, which include family rejection, denial of civil rights and harassment at work. Their race and income are also factors that can lead to discrimination. Despite these issues advocates must keep working to enforce legal protections against discrimination, especially in relation to health care.
Behavioral health coverage differs from state to state, and may be limited due to barriers such as inadequate network coverage and inconsistencies between state insurance commissioners' offices and insurance carriers in the state, and an absence of affirmation of LGBTQ health concerns. Regardless of the reasons discrimination is find a psychiatrist near me major danger to the health of this group.
It is important to remember that the health system has to respond to a wide range of behavioral health issues. This includes assisting in the treatment of substance use disorders.
Another important fact to know is that the misuse of substances is a major concern for the LGBTQI community. There are numerous studies that prove this assertion. Furthermore, they are more at risk of developing mental health conditions. With the high prevalence of suicide as well as other behavioral health issues in these populations, advocates must take steps to ensure that they have access to a variety of mental health treatments.
